Description

Harken back to the days of fantasy adventure. It is an age when heroes ventured where the mass of humankind dared not tread - into a fantastic world of arcane wizards, bold warriors, powerful kings, and fell beasts. The voyages were perilous, but the rewards were great. Iron Gauntlets will thrust your heroes into epic swords and sorcery quests. Will they find glory or treachery, triumph, or an early death? No classes or experience levels, Iron Gauntlets keeps it simple with consistent and flexible rules. The game is designed for people to tinker with it--because gamers almost always do. Add your own races and skills, or even create new magical powers. Create a wide range of characters, from shaman and barbarian warriors to paladins and knights. If you can imagine it, you can create it. Unlike most other games, experience can have a direct influence on a character's actions: expend experience at will to increase the odds of a task or save it to raise a skill level between game sessions. Combine with Active Exploits Diceless Roleplaying for diceless play. Combine with any genreDiversion i game or The genreDiversion 3E Manual for 2d6 play. This Classic Reprint of the Iron Gauntlets softcover includes the sample setting of Amherth, introductory adventure, and companion book for lots of options. BONUS: The included Companion material expands your Iron Gauntlets experience with new player, combat, and social conflict options, as well as sample difficulty ratings and new storytelling advice.
